Blackout : The Day the Power Went Out September 2003

Summary: It was the largest power failure ever. From Detroit to New York City, including almost all of Ontario, it took only seconds for 50 million North Americans to lose the electricity that makes modern life possible. We’ll take a look at how people coped and investigate how this could happen.
